1. Definition of terms, explication of the sense.
2. Analysis of a situation and problem.
3. Detection and description of objects, processes on, and relations among one.
4. Non-isolated evaluation of objects.
5. Complex hierarchical understanding and solution of a problem.
6. Object evaluation at time dependence.
7. Irreplaceability of human factor.
8. Final analysis and verification of the system.
Attributes of the systemic approach (P.Janíček, E. Ondráček, 1998)

1. DETERMINATION AND ANALYSIS OF OBJECT (Diabetic)
2. DETERMINATION, ANALYSIS AND FORMULATION OF PROBLEM (Exercise of diabetic)
3. FORMULATION OF AIMS FOR SOLUTION OF THE PROBLEM (To find an optimal exercise intensity for diabetics)
4. ANALYSIS AND DETERMINATION OF LIMITATION, URGENCY etc. OF THE PROBLEM (Number and compliance of patient, Financial conditions, Time, Personnel, Tradition, etc.)
5. SYNTHESIS OF THE SYSTEM - Detection and description of objects and relations (State of diabetes, Specific diabetic complications, Reaction to the exercise, Exercise – volume, intensity; Preferred exercises, Safety limit of exercise intensity)
Steps of the system construction(modification by P.Janíček and E. Ondráček, 1998)

1. INSPIRATION in an epicentre of selected scientific problem (REAL SYSTEM) - To watch objects during action (diabetic). - To talk with involved people (parents, doctor, teacher...).
2. INSPIRATION:- To study of literature sources (Current contents ...).- To consult with experts.- To use experience.
3. TO COLLECT FACTORS AND RELATIONS:
TO DRAW A DIAGRAM (see next example) and
TO DESCRIBE (ABSTRACT SYSTEM).
4. TO RECOGNIZE:
- factors (aerobic capacity) → definition,
- indicators of the factors (VO2max) → what and why to measure,
- type of values (quantitative - numerical - ml/kg.min) → how to measure

CONCLUSIONS
1. The human movement is impacted by a lot of factors.
2. The research on the field needs a systemic approach.
3. The creation the factor system (diagram), and its systematic improving, supports a research project realization
- planning – strategy and method selection – hypothesis construction - result interpretation – conclusions.
Start of triathlon in Brno 2006
4. The creation of the factor system demands time. Hurried scientist don't notice simple reason of worse performance – athlete was late on the start.
